Ticket: Nightly search reindex on Quillbench stalls at ~40%. New folks: the reindexer walks the document store in shard order; shard 7 has an oversized tenant that blows the batch memory cap. Workaround is to lower batch size to 200 for that shard and rerun. Fix is scoped for next sprint. Reference the failing run with the token below.

session token of bajeg-bajop = htk4_6c57

# Lockerly access-flow settings (support team)
# Flow: user scans QR -> token issued -> locker door unlatched.
# Tokens expire after 90 seconds; expired scans return code 4102.
# If a customer reports a stuck door, check the `door_events` table
# for the last unlatch attempt. Read-only lookups should use the
# connection string below.

primary connection of kagef-yagug = redis://druath_svc:vN@db-e0f5.ordinsys.internal:5432/olidor

## Plugin Onboarding: StageGrid Renderer

StageGrid draws seat maps for the Velmora Playhouse booking flow. Plugins register via `registerLayer()` and must return SVG fragments only. No DOM mutation outside your layer. Validate against the schema in `docs/layer-spec.md` before submitting. Review takes two business days; broken layers are rejected without comment. For sandbox credentials and submission questions, reach the renderer team directly.

escalation mailbox, kaweg-kahif: druwyn.sordor@nelvroworks.corp